How can I obtain a certificate of not being indebted to social security labor obligations in the IESS as a maternity beneficiary in Ecuador?
To obtain a certificate of not being indebted to social security labor obligations at the Ecuadorian Institute of Social Security (IESS) as a maternity beneficiary in Ecuador, you must go to an IESS agency and submit an application. You must comply with your social security contribution payment obligations as a maternity beneficiary and have no outstanding debts with the IESS. If you meet the requirements, the IESS will issue the certificate of not being indebted to social security labor obligations as a maternity beneficiary.

What is the procedure to request a housing subsidy in Ecuador?
The procedure to apply for a housing subsidy in Ecuador involves going to the Ministry of Urban Development and Housing (MIDUVI) and submitting an application. You must provide documentation proving your eligibility, such as proof of income, disability certificates (if applicable), and other specific requirements depending on the type of subsidy. MIDUVI will evaluate your application and, if approved, you will receive the corresponding subsidy.
What are the legal requirements for the return of the security deposit at the end of the contract in Argentina?
The landlord has a period of 15 days to return the security deposit once the contract has ended, discounting only justified damages.
